An eagle overhead might pick up a very small … WebDec 3, 2024 · Yes, eagles can pick up kittens aged up around 4 months of age. This is based on knowing that large eagles are able to pick up and carry 4 to 5 pounds in weight. The average kitten does not exceed this weight until month 5, so any kitten before that can be at risk of being killed by an eagle.

In incredible scenes set to air on BBC’s Frozen Planet II this weekend, the ... ct 34 sailboat reviewWebAug 30, 2024 · Occasionally, golden eagles kill calves, sheep, or goats. However, attacks on animals that weigh more than 30 to 40 pounds (14 to 18 kg) are uncommon.
